Comparing Bonuses and Promotions in NZ Online Casinos

Bonuses can significantly enhance the gaming experience, but they come with terms that require careful scrutiny. Below is a comparison table outlining common bonus types and their typical conditions in New Zealand online casinos.

Bonus Type Description Typical Wagering Requirement Eligibility
Welcome Bonus Matched deposit bonus for new players 30x to 50x New accounts only
No Deposit Bonus Free credits without deposit 40x to 60x New players, limited amount
Free Spins Free spins on selected pokies 30x to 50x New and existing players
Loyalty Rewards Points redeemable for bonuses or cash Varies Regular players
